c语言编程题库100题
本篇文章给大家带来《c语言编程题库100题》,石家庄人才网对文章内容进行了深度展开说明,希望对各位有所帮助,记得收藏本站。
C语言作为一门经典的编程语言,是很多程序员入门的必修课。学习C语言,刷题是必不可少的环节。为了帮助大家更好地学习C语言,本文整理了100道C语言编程题,涵盖了C语言基础语法的各个方面,希望能对大家有所帮助。
一、基础题(1-30题)
1. 编写程序,输出"Hello, World!"。
2. 输入一个整数,输出该整数的值。
3. 输入两个整数,输出这两个整数的和。
4. 输入两个整数,输出这两个整数的差。
5. 输入两个整数,输出这两个整数的积。
6. 输入两个整数,输出这两个整数的商。
7. 输入一个整数,判断该整数是奇数还是偶数。
8. 输入一个年份,判断该年份是否是闰年。
9. 输入一个字符,判断该字符是大写字母、小写字母还是数字。
10. 输入一个整数,计算该整数的阶乘。
11. 输入一个整数n,计算1+2+3+...+n的值。
12. 输入一个整数n,输出斐波那契数列的前n项。
13. 输入一个数组,输出该数组的所有元素。
14. 输入一个数组,输出该数组的最大值。
15. 输入一个数组,输出该数组的最小值。
16. 输入一个数组,计算该数组所有元素的和。
17. 输入一个数组,计算该数组所有元素的平均值。
18. 输入一个数组,将该数组的所有元素反转。
19. 输入一个数组,对该数组进行排序(冒泡排序、选择排序、插入排序)。
20. 输入一个字符串,输出该字符串的长度。
21. 输入一个字符串,将该字符串的所有字符转换为大写字母。
22. 输入一个字符串,将该字符串的所有字符转换为小写字母。
23. 输入一个字符串,判断该字符串是否是回文串。
24. 输入两个字符串,判断这两个字符串是否相等。
25. 输入一个字符串,查找该字符串中某个字符出现的次数。
26. 输入一个字符串,将该字符串中的所有空格字符删除。
27. 输入一个日期(年、月、日),计算该日期是该年的第几天。
28. 输入一个时间(时、分、秒),计算该时间是该天的第几秒。
29. 编写程序,实现两个整数的交换。
30. 编写程序,实现两个变量的值的交换(不使用第三个变量)。
二、进阶题(31-60题)
31. 编写程序,实现矩阵的加法运算。
32. 编写程序,实现矩阵的减法运算。
33. 编写程序,实现矩阵的乘法运算。
34. 编写程序,实现矩阵的转置运算。
35. 编写程序,实现求解线性方程组(高斯消元法)。
36. 编写程序,实现二分查找算法。
37. 编写程序,实现顺序查找算法。
版权声明:《c语言编程题库100题》来自【石家庄人才网】收集整理于网络,不代表本站立场,所有图片文章版权属于原作者,如有侵略,联系删除。
https://www.ymil.cn/baibaoxiang/3274.html